aboutsumma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AgeFilesLines
...
| | | * flycheck, autoloads, docstringsmousebot2021-10-224-6/+13
| | | |
| | | * bookmarks keybindingmousebot2021-10-221-0/+2
| | | |
| | | * update discover menumousebot2021-10-222-6/+19
| | | |
| | | * bookmark/unbookmark toot funsmousebot2021-10-221-0/+24
| | | |
| | | * docstring typomousebot2021-10-221-1/+1
| | | |
| | | * use http--api in max-toot-chars funmousebot2021-10-221-3/+2
| | | |
| | | * collect max toot chars from server and display in new toot buffermousebot2021-10-221-2/+17
| | | |
| | * | Merge branch 'develop' into imgcachingmousebot2021-10-217-105/+313
| | |\|
| | | * readmemousebot2021-10-211-5/+11
| | | |
| | | * redrafts adopt reply to id from deleted tootmousebot2021-10-211-2/+5
| | | |
| | | * fix cw test for replies and for redrafts: "" not nil.mousebot2021-10-211-2/+2
| | | |
| | | * icon displays for message visibility - direct, or privatemousebot2021-10-211-1/+10
| | | |
| | | * print toot keybinding docs in two columnsmousebot2021-10-211-5/+37
| | | |
| | | * move attachments lower in toot-docsmousebot2021-10-211-4/+5
| | | |
| | | * restore hdurer's http--read-file-as-stringmousebot2021-10-211-0/+6
| | | |
| | | * revert to forward-whitespace -1 test for companymousebot2021-10-211-3/+7
| | | | | | | | | | | | | | | | | | | | | | | | | | | | - this is an attempt to only engage company completion when our "word" at point is prefixed with a "@" - for some reason i dont understand, using company-grab-symbol-cons "^@ ..." doesn't work here: typing words with no @ still triggers company
| | | * redraft toots adopt visibility and CW of deleted tootmousebot2021-10-211-6/+14
| | | |
| | | * when toot replied to has a CW, adopt it as default for replying tootmousebot2021-10-211-3/+11
| | | |
| | | * replies to toots adopt their visibility status by default.mousebot2021-10-212-10/+13
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| this makes it so that if you reply to a direct message, your toot will also be direct by default. - we feed the reply's full toot JSON through the chain of functions called, all the way down to "setup-as-reply". that way, if anything else needs to be extracted when setting up a reply, it's all there.
| | | * improvements to toot mentions completionmousebot2021-10-213-21/+24
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| - customize option for completion off, following-only, or all. - 'following=true' is forwarded to http--get-search accordingly. - use company-grab-symbol-cons + regex, prepend "@" to it - also prepend '@' to the list in get-user-info-no-url - this makes company display user handles prepended with '@', and to match and - enter a handle without duplicating the '@'
| | | * remove empty lines from docstringsmousebot2021-10-211-6/+0
| | | |
| | | * fix default-toot-visibility customizemousebot2021-10-211-5/+5
| | | |
| | | * make add mentions-company-backend to company-backens buffer localmousebot2021-10-211-1/+2
| | | | | | | | | | | | | | | | | | | | - we add to company-backends rather than replacing it, but it is still only buffer local.
| | | * Merge branch 'develop' into ments-completionmousebot2021-10-200-0/+0
| | | |\
| | | | * revert hdurers alist > plist conv in auth.elmousebot2021-10-202-12/+6
| | | | |
| | | * | Merge branch 'develop' into ments-completionmousebot2021-10-202-49/+117
| | | |\|
| | | | * revert leftover caching things from merging image-previews branchmousebot2021-10-201-3/+1
| | | | |
| | | | * Merge branch 'img-previews' into developmousebot2021-10-204-56/+132
| | | | |\
| | | | | * docstringsmousebot2021-10-151-2/+2
| | | | | |
| | | | | * FIX the filename we send to post-media-attachementmousebot2021-10-151-3/+3
| | | | | | | | | | | | | | | | | | | | | | | | - it needs to be with full path of course!
| | | | | * binding to upload media, and check uploads up before posting tootmousebot2021-10-151-4/+5
| | | | | |
| | | | | * remove my old attachment displaymousebot2021-10-151-3/+0
| | | | | |
| | | | | * disambiguate media--attachment-height and preview-max-heightmousebot2021-10-151-3/+3
| | | | | |
| | | | | * flycheck toot.elmousebot2021-10-151-3/+6
| | | | | |
| | | | | * rever auth / client changes toomousebot2021-10-152-13/+13
| | | | | |
| | | | | * merge hdurers attachment upload and my ownmousebot2021-10-151-27/+21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| replace hdurer's mastodon-toot--post-media and my mastodon-toot--add-media-attachment with hdurer's mastodon-toot--attach-media (which holds the data in the toot draft) and my mastodon-toot--upload-media-attachments (which actually uploads them)
| | | | | * revert mastodon-http changesmousebot2021-10-151-49/+9
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| - we will keep my old implementation of attachment uploading, as it already works with the media_ids[] of the API.
| | | | | * revert "private" visibility = "followers only" in toot draftmousebot2021-10-151-3/+7
| | | | | |
| | | | | * handle image scaling with image-transforms-p (when emacs >= 27.1)mousebot2021-10-151-5/+8
| | | | | |
| | | | | * first test merge of hdurer's WIP: Posting of imagesmousebot2021-10-155-64/+176
| | | | | |
| | | | | * readmemousebot2021-10-141-1/+1
| | | | | |
| | | * | | first go at company completion for mentions in new tootsmousebot2021-10-202-0/+72
| | | |/ /
| | | * | Revert "handle cached images"mousebot2021-10-181-10/+4
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| -- caching images with url.el locks up mastodon.el This reverts commit 0129bcf466a4913bdda095b977cd06560c406a30.
| | | * | readmemousebot2021-10-181-1/+1
| | | | |
| | * | | typomousebot2021-10-181-1/+1
| | | | |
| | * | | handle cached imagesmousebot2021-10-181-1/+1
| | | |/ | | |/| | | | | | | | | | | | | | | | | | | | | | | | | when we fetch images, check if they are cached, and if so use the cached version. for now, images aren't cached explicitly, but this should work if the user has `url-automatic-caching' enabled.
| | * | handle caching of imagesmousebot2021-10-091-4/+8
| | |/ | | | | | | | | | | | | we now store images ourselves for caching rather than relying on url-automatic-caching.
| | * handle cached imagesmousebot2021-10-091-4/+10
| | | | | | | | | | | | | | | | | | | | | | | | when we fetch images, check if they are cached, and if so use the cached version. for now, images aren't cached explicitly, but this should work if the user has `url-automatic-caching' enabled.
| | * Merge branch 'main' into developmousebot2021-10-053-3/+10
| | |\
| | * | make updating new toots inserts them after any pinned tootsmousebot2021-10-041-3/+4
| | | |